Your Tor version 0.2.4.24 is listed as 'recommended version' in the consensus, so it's not like you are shooting yourself in the foot, but unless you have a very good reason (I can't think of one) to have that specific Tor version, I STRONGLY recommend you to upgrade to the latest Tor stable. Vidalia is also unmaintained. Why do you need it exactly? Why won't you run Tor Browser (with Tor launcher) which has a GUI for you to add proxy, bridges, and whatever network connectivity requirements you might have. You just have to leave the Tor Browser (portable Firefox) open in your bar while using the Tor localhost socks5. If this is annoying, then install Tor as a service on your OS and start it from services when you want to use it.
